The non-competitive K-4 Science Fair began in 2002, and is held in the Spring.
Volunteers visit every classroom and do a science project demonstration to get kids excited about the fair.
The night of the fair, the multipurpose room and media center are filled to the brim with excited students and their projects. GPES parents and community members who work as scientists at local institutions such as NIH, NASA, and the Univ. of MD interview each student.
Every participant also receives a Science Fair button, Science Fair pencil, and a certificate. The K-4 Science Fair gets kids excited about science, and teaches them the scientific method in a fun, hands-on way.

A Science Fair Logo Button contest is held before the Fair. It is judged by a class of Towson University graphic design students. The winning design becomes a button that is given to all participants. The designs are displayed at the fair.
The K-4 Science Fair is a fun tradition at GPES.
